| Keysight.Visa Namespace : MessageBasedSession Class |

'DeclarationPublic MustInherit Class MessageBasedSession Inherits VisaSession Implements Ivi.Visa.IMessageBasedRawIO, Ivi.Visa.IMessageBasedSession, Ivi.Visa.INativeVisaSession, Ivi.Visa.IVisaSession, IKeysightNativeVisaSession
'UsageDim instance As MessageBasedSession
public abstract class MessageBasedSession : VisaSession, Ivi.Visa.IMessageBasedRawIO, Ivi.Visa.IMessageBasedSession, Ivi.Visa.INativeVisaSession, Ivi.Visa.IVisaSession, IKeysightNativeVisaSession
public ref class MessageBasedSession abstract : public VisaSession, Ivi.Visa.IMessageBasedRawIO, Ivi.Visa.IMessageBasedSession, Ivi.Visa.INativeVisaSession, Ivi.Visa.IVisaSession, IKeysightNativeVisaSession
Although it is technically possible, Keysight recommends that customers not derive custom classes from this class. Attempts to override some methods may result in a stack overflow when the method is called.
System.Object
Keysight.Visa.VisaSession
Keysight.Visa.MessageBasedSession
Keysight.Visa.GpibSession
Keysight.Visa.SerialSession
Keysight.Visa.TcpipSession
Keysight.Visa.TcpipSocketSession
Keysight.Visa.UsbSession
Keysight.Visa.VxiSession
Current with Keysight IO Libraries Suite 18